Company animated intro video length guide

Company Animated Intro TypesVideo LengthUse CaseFunnel
2D Animation30-45 secondsCaptures attention with vibrant visuals and storytelling; ideal for showcasing brand personality and values, using a range of styles from cartoon to realistic.Brand Awareness
Motion Graphics15-30 secondsQuickly communicates key messages and brand identity through dynamic visuals and transitions; perfect for a modern, impactful introduction.Top-of-Funnel Engagement
Explainer Video45-90 secondsClearly explains a complex product or service in a concise and engaging manner; suitable for a detailed introduction with a clear call to action.Lead Generation
Kinetic Typography20-40 secondsCreates a visually stunning introduction by animating text and graphics; ideal for highlighting key phrases and brand messaging.Brand Awareness
Whiteboard Animation30-60 secondsOffers a friendly, approachable introduction; perfect for explaining a process or concept in a simple, step-by-step manner.Consideration

Optimizing Your Animated Video for Different Platforms


Now that we've explored animation styles and data visualization, let's dive into optimizing your video for different platforms. Each platform has its own unique audience and technical specifications. Creating a video that resonates everywhere requires a tailored approach. Think about how professional animated intro video examples adapt their messaging and style for different audiences.

Consider YouTube, a platform known for longer-form content. A detailed explainer video might thrive here, while a short, snappy animation might be more suitable for Instagram. Similarly, a corporate animated intro video example designed for LinkedIn professionals will differ significantly from one targeting a younger demographic on TikTok.

Brand Animation Video Examples showcase the importance of consistent branding across platforms. Your logo, colors, and messaging should remain consistent, regardless of where your video lives. Promotional Animated Video Examples further demonstrate this adaptability, showcasing how targeted advertising can maximize campaign reach on specific platforms.

• Visual and Technical Optimization: This encompasses aspect ratios, file sizes, resolution, and mobile optimization. Ensure your video looks its best and loads quickly on any device.

• Content and Messaging: Tailor your message and visuals to resonate with each platform's audience. A playful animation might suit TikTok, while a more formal approach works better on LinkedIn.

• Accessibility and Engagement: Captions, subtitles, and clear calls to action enhance accessibility and encourage interaction. Consider autoplay settings and optimize audio accordingly.

• Promotion and Distribution: Leverage hashtags, cross-platform promotion, and platform-specific advertising to reach a wider audience. Track performance metrics to refine your strategy.

By tailoring your approach to each platform, you ensure your video reaches its full potential, maximizing engagement and impact.
